What's Happening?
The Dallas Cowboys are facing criticism for not providing adequate support to quarterback Dak Prescott, who is delivering an MVP-level performance. Despite Prescott's efforts, including 261 yards and three touchdowns in the recent game against the Carolina Panthers, the Cowboys lost 30-27 due to defensive failures. The team's defense has been consistently poor, unable to stop opponents effectively, which has resulted in a disappointing 2-3-1 record. Prescott's performance is being overshadowed by the team's inability to secure wins, raising concerns about the Cowboys' playoff prospects.
